The first wave of artists for The Long Road Festival 2025 has been revealed, promising a star-studded lineup for the beloved UK event. Taking place from August 22 to 24 at Stanford Hall in Leicestershire, the festival will feature Midland and Drake Milligan as the first headliners.
Fans can expect Midland, the neo-traditional trio, to bring their signature hits like “Drinkin’ Problem,” “Cheatin’ Songs,” and “Mr. Lonely,” alongside tracks from their acclaimed new album Barely Blue. The band’s frontman, Mark Wystrach, shared his excitement about making their UK outdoor festival debut, calling it an incredible opportunity.
Drake Milligan, known for his high-energy performances, will also make his mark as a headliner, having developed a strong fanbase in the UK after several successful visits.
In addition to these two headliners, the festival will feature performances by an array of talented artists, including Charles Wesley Godwin, Larry Fleet, Seasick Steve, Alana Springsteen, Fantastic Negrito, Elles Bailey, Ashley Monroe, and more.
Other acts joining the lineup include Chuck Ragan, Fancy Hagood, Trousdale, Fanny Lumsden, Kim Churchill, Will Varley & The Southern Rust, Simeon Hammond Dallas, Steady Habits, Janet Devlin, and Jaywalkers, ensuring a diverse and exciting experience for all festival-goers.
